Representative Publications In past years(# co-first author, * Corresponding author):

[1] Xu L#, Zheng Q#, Zhu R#, Yin Z#, Yu H#, Lin Y, Wu Y, He M, Huang Y, Jiang Y, Sun H, Zha Z, Yang H, Huang Q, Zhang D, Chen Z, Ye X, Han J, Yang L, Liu C, Que Y, Fang M, Gu Y, Zhang J, Luo W, Zhou ZH*, Li S*, Cheng T*, Xia N*. Cryo-EM structures reveal the molecular basis of receptor-initiated coxsackievirus uncoating. Cell Host Microbe. 2021, 29(3):448-462.e5.

[2] Xu L #, Zheng Q #, Li S#, He M, Wu Y, Li Y, Zhu R, Yu H, Hong Q, Jiang J, Li Z, Li S, Zhao H, Yang L, How W, Wang W, Ye X, Zhang J, Baker T, Cheng T*, Zhou H*, Yan X*, Xia N*. Atomic structures of Coxsackievirus A6 and its complex with a neutralizing antibody [J]. Nature Communications, 2017, 8(1): 505.F1000推荐论文)

[3] He M#, Xu L#, Zheng Q#, Zhu R#, Yin Z#, Zha Z, Lin Y, Yang L, Huang Y, Ye X, Li S, Hou W, Wu Y, Han J, Liu D, Li Z, Chen Z, Yu H, Que Y, Wang Y, Yan X, Zhang J, Gu Y, Zhou ZH*, Cheng T*, Li S*, Xia N*. Identification of Antibodies with Non-overlapping Neutralization Sites that Target Coxsackievirus A16. Cell Host Microbe. 2020, 27(2):249-261.(获评交叉科学领域“细胞出版社2020中国年度论文”)

[4] Zheng Q#, Zhu R#, Yin Z#, Xu L#, Sun H#, Yu H#, Wu Y, Jiang Y, Huang Q, Huang Y, Zhang D, Liu L, Yang H, He M, Zhou Z, Jiang Y, Chen Z, Zhao H, Que Y, Kong Z, Zhou L, Li T, Zhang J, Luo W, Gu Y*, Cheng T*, Li S*, Xia N*. Structural basis for the synergistic neutralization of coxsackievirus B1 by a triple-antibody cocktail. Cell Host Microbe. 2022, 1279-1294 e1276. 10.1016/j.chom.

[5] Zhu R#,Xu L#, Zheng Q#, Cui Y#, Li S#, He M, Yin Z, Liu D, Li S, Li Z, Chen Z, Yu H, Que Y, Liu C, Kong Z, Zhang J, Baker TS, Yan X*, Hong Zhou Z*, Cheng T*, Xia N*. Discovery and structural characterization of a therapeutic antibody against coxsackievirus A10. Science Advances. 2018, 4(9):eaat7459.

[6] Zheng Q#, Zhu R#, Xu L#, He M#, Yan X, Liu D, Yin Z, Wu Y, Li Y, Yang L, Hou W, Li S, Li Z, Chen Z, Li Z, Yu H, Gu Y, Zhang J, Baker TS, Zhou ZH, Graham BS*, Cheng T*, Li S*, Xia N*. Atomic structures of enterovirus D68 in complex with two monoclonal antibodies define distinct mechanisms of viral neutralization. Nature Microbiology. 2019, 4(1): 124-133.

[7] Xu L#, He D#, Li Z, Zheng J, Yan L, Yu M, Yu H, Chen Y, Que Y, Shih J.W, Liu G, Zhang J, Zhao Q, Cheng T*, Xia N*. Protection against lethal enterovirus 71 challenge in mice by a recombinant vaccine candidate containing a broadly cross-neutralizing epitope within the VP2 EF loop[J]. Theranostics, 2014, 4(5): 498-513.

[8] Liu D#, Xu L#, Zhu R, Yin Z, Lin Y, Hou W, Li S, He S, Cheng T*, Xia N. Development of an efficient neutralization assay for Coxsackievirus A10.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ology. 2019, 103(4):1931-1938

[9] Zhou B#, Xu L#, Zhu R, Tang J, Wu Y, Su R, Yin Z, Liu D, Jiang Y, Wen C, You M, Dai L, Lin Y, Chen Y, Yang H, An Z, Fan C*, Cheng T*, Luo W*, Xia N. A bispecific broadly neutralizing antibody against enterovirus 71 and coxsackievirus A16 with therapeutic potential. Antiviral Research. 2019, 161:28-35.

[10] Wang Z#, Xu L#, Yu H#, Lv P#, Lei Z, Zeng Y, Liu G*, Cheng T*, Ferritin nanocage-based antigen delivery nanoplatforms: epitope engineering for peptide vaccine design. Biomater Sci,. 2019 Apr 23;7(5):1794-1800.
